California Aeronautical University is a private suburban institution in Bakersfield, California. The school is accessible to a wide range of students.

A small campus of 383 undergraduates with a 14:1 student-faculty ratio. The suburban location offers a balance of campus life and nearby amenities.

42% of students graduate within four years, and graduates earn a median of $38,361 a decade after enrollment. Net price after aid averages $38,205.
